Associer deux actions sur une même cellule

mathilde11lb Messages postés 5 Date d'inscription   Statut Membre Dernière intervention   -  
Vaucluse Messages postés 26496 Date d'inscription   Statut Contributeur Dernière intervention   -
Bonjour,

Je cherche à combiner deux actions sur mes cellules! Voici les trois types de cellules que dont je dispose dans mes tableurs :
A : <5.0
B: 10<x<16.4
C: 12

Je souhaite garder la valeur majorée de l'intervalle (c'est-à-dire ici 16.4) ET supprimer les "<" dans les autres cellules.. Du coup je cherche à associer les deux formules suivantes (pour une valeur en A1) :
=SUBSTITUE(A1;"<";"")
=STXT(A1;TROUVE("/";SUBSTITUE(A1;"x";"/";1))+1;10)*1

Est ce possible?

Merci :)

2 réponses

PHILOU10120 Messages postés 6445 Date d'inscription   Statut Contributeur Dernière intervention   824
 
Bonjour

Je ne sais pas si j'ai compris votre problème

=SI(NBCAR(A2)=4;SUBSTITUE(A2;"<";"");DROITE(A2;4))
condition 1 la cellule A1 contient 4 caractères
condition 2 on prend les 4 derniers caractères de la formule pour obtenir 16.4
Si ce n'est pas ça reposer votre question
0
Vaucluse Messages postés 26496 Date d'inscription   Statut Contributeur Dernière intervention   6 438
 
Re
pour détecter si vos cellules commencent par < ou si ce sont directement des valeurs num et terminer par votre formule:


=SI(ESTNUM(A1);A1;SI(GAUCHE(A1="<";DROITE(A1;NBCAR(A1)-1);STXT(A1;TROUVE("/";SUBSTITUE(A1;"x";"/";1))+1;10)*1))
en supposant que le dernier code dque vous évoquez fonctionne

PHILOU... oui.... mais ne fonctionne pas si la valeur derrière le < à plus de trois caractères, car dans le cas <16,4 par exemple , NBCAR est 5

crdlmnt

Errare humanum est, perseverare diabolicum
0